However, the encounter reportedly became more tense as the citation process continued. A key point of disagreement centered around the requirement to sign the citation. Under Texas law, signing a traffic citation is generally not considered an admission of guilt. Instead, the signature serves as a promise to appear in court or otherwise address the citation through the legal process.
Many drivers are unaware of this distinction, leading to confusion during traffic stops. Legal experts often explain that signing a citation does not mean a person agrees with the allegations or accepts responsibility for the violation. Rather, it allows the citation process to proceed without requiring an immediate arrest in situations where a signature is required by law.
